i have an 86 iroc 305tpi. iam getting the stroker kit from powerhouse. i am getting vortec heads, vortec intake and im going to get it supercahrged. i know i need low compression ration and foged pistons for the sc, i know i need a harmonic balancer and a flexplate. my question is what exactly do i have to tell them i need when im ordering the kit, that will handle a sc and being raced? i appreciate your info, thank you.
Depending the power you're looking for...
You probably want a forged crank, some either aftermarket I-beam rods (eagles) or maybe even go overboard and get some H-Beam rods. Then you need all your bearings and your rings.
Thtas about what a "stroker kit" is.
You'll need to clearance your block for the rod bolts or anything that may hit when rotating.

Really the options on a 305 for heads are semi limited, Im not "recommending" them, but If i was to build a super charged 305 i'd probably run the vette aluminums before the vortecs just for that added detonation tollerance.
They could be ported to flow the same, aluminum is lighter, and safer.
